Arthur Chambers

Arthur Chambers (born 6 December 1846 in Salford, Lancashire, England – 7 April 1923 in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ania) was an Anglo-American boxer.

Barney Aaron

Barney Aaron (21 November 1800 at Aldgate – 1850 in London, England) was an English bare-knuckle boxer.

Billy Edwards

Billy Edwards (December 21, 1844 in Birmingham, Warwickshire, England – August 12, 1907) was a standout lightweight of the late 1860s and 1870s in England.

Caleb Baldwin

Caleb Ramsbottom (born April 22, 1769 in Westminster, England — died November 8, 1827), aka Caleb Baldwin, was a premiere lightweight boxer of the bare-knuckle era in England.

Dutch Sam

Samuel Elias (better known as Dutch Sam April 4, 1775 in Petticoat Lane, London – July 3, 1816), was a professional boxing pioneer and was active between the years 1801 and 1814.

Nonpareil Dempsey

John Edward Kelly (December 15, 1862 – November 1, 1895) was an Irish-born American boxer, better known as Nonpareil Jack Dempsey who was the first holder of the World Middleweight Championship.
